During his time with the Texas A&M Aggies at the college level, Mike Evans caught a lot of passes from star quarterback Johnny Manziel. And now that Baker Mayfield is his quarterback with the Tampa Bay Buccaneers, it sounds like he sees a lot of Manziel in his style of play.
During a recent appearance on TexAgs radio, Mike Evans made the comparison between Baker Mayfield and Johnny Manziel.
“Man, Baker, man, he surprised me a lot,” Evans said according to JoeBucsFan.com. “With not his game, I knew he was a really good player, just how he is as a leader and a teammate. He really surprised me a lot.
“He’s similar to Johnny, his playing style. I mean, really similar. So it was easy to adjust to play with him. Shorter quarterback. Great athlete. Throws like a baseball player, like really tight spiral. Really good arm. Improvise, can do all those things. Super tough. So I’m looking forward to seeing what we can do this year.”
They may have a similar play style on the field, but it’s pretty clear that Mayfield has been a lot more successful at the NFL level than Manziel ever was.
